Super Drawings in 3D The Japanese Battleship Nagato
Nagato, named for Nagato Province, was a super-dreadnought battleship built for the Imperial Japanese Navy (IJN) during the 1910s. The lead ship of her class, she carried supplies for the survivors of the Great Kanto earthquake in 1923. The ship was modernized in 1934 36 with improvements to her (...)

Sukhoi Interceptors: The Su-9, Su-11 and Su-15: Unsung Soviet Cold War Heroes
Closed in 1949, the Sukhoi Design Bureau was reborn in 1953 to meet an urgent demand for a fast interceptor that would counter the threat posed by NATO bombers. It wasted no time developing a succession of missile-armed, Mach 2 interceptors characterized by delta wings; the single-engined Su-9 (...)
